BlackSky Technology Faces Stock Downturn Despite Analyst's Optimism

BlackSky Technology Shares Experience Notable Decline
BlackSky Technology Inc. (NYSE: BKSY) experienced a steep drop in its stock price, plunging almost 10%. The decline followed a significant adjustment from Canaccord Genuity regarding the price target for the stock, highlighting growing financial uncertainties.
Analyst Insights and Concerns
Despite retaining a strong Buy rating on BlackSky, Canaccord Genuity's analyst, Austin Moeller, raised flags about reduced financial guidance and uncertainties surrounding government budgets. As a result, he adjusted the price target down from $28 to $27, indicating caution in expectations for the company's near-term performance.
Financial Performance Overview
On the financial front, BlackSky reported preliminary second-quarter revenues of $22.2 million, representing a year-over-year decline of 11%. The downturn was primarily attributed to struggles within its Professional and Engineering Services segment. Moeller noted that revenue delays from long-term contracts were particularly impactful and expected a recovery as imagery services began to grow slightly with the anticipation of the full deployment of Gen-3 satellites later in the year.
Revenue Guidance Alterations
BlackSky has subsequently lowered its revenue guidance for 2025 to $117.5 million and has slashed its adjusted EBITDA forecast to $5 million. This revision stems largely from delays associated with U.S. government contract activities tied to current budget fluidity. Moeller emphasized that the new price target reflects a 5.9 times multiple on the revised revenue estimate for 2026, expected to be around $165 million.
Implications for Defense Spending
Moeller further noted that there could be potential turns in defense imagery spending should Congress adjust its current approach. He emphasized that a significant portion of BlackSky's $366 million backlog is tied to international government contracts, indicating that there are areas of optimism despite the current downturn. He believes that changes in government budget allocations could relieve some of the pressure being felt by the company.
Current Market Context
As of now, BlackSky shares concluded the trading session down 9.85%, closing at approximately $20.13. Investors are keenly observing market trends as they anticipate further updates regarding governmental budget decisions that could affect BlackSky's future performance.
